How they compare

Uganda currently reports 627.17 million current US$ against 515.65 million current US$ in Tanzania, United Republic of, a difference of 111.51 million current US$.

That makes Uganda's figure about 1.2 times Tanzania, United Republic of's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 22 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Tanzania, United Republic of ahead.

Tanzania, United Republic of ranks 10th and Uganda ranks 7th of 52 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Tanzania, United Republic of averaged higher in 1 and Uganda in 2.

Value added in gas, electricity and water is defined as the value of output of the ‘Electricity, Gas and Water supply' industry less the value of intermediate consumption (intermediate inputs). Gas, electricity and water is a subset of industry (ISIC 40-41). Data are in current U.S. dollars.
